Prices will increase after the meeting. by phone at 800-501-2303 (United States only) or 818-844-3299, Mondays through Fridays from 6 a.m. to … Splet30. maj 2024 · Shoulder arthrodesis generally involves compression screws with or without plate fixation and bone graft. The arthrodesis is positioned to optimize the function of the extremity, primarily for activities of daily living. Postoperatively, most patients are immobilized for 8 to 10 weeks, dependent on the completeness of radiological fusion. ca inter exam time table
